Pokemon: Bounty Hunter Alex

babywrath
A former MMA fighter finds himself reincarnated as a young orphan in the Pokémon World. Unlike the cheerful and bright world he once saw on screens, this version is brutal, filled with danger, desperation, and morally gray decisions. Pokémon are feral and wouldn't hesitate to tear you limb from limb at the slightest opportunity. The League does what it can but has to contend with powerful criminal organizations that would see the world destroyed when forced into a corner. Join Alex as he not only survives but thrives in a world filled with battle, violence, and monsters beyond humanity's control, as he fights back with everything he has and more.
